Court of Criminal Appeals of Texas, 1926

Butler v. State

Butler v. State
Court of Criminal Appeals of Texas · Decided February 3, 1926 · Lattimore
279 S.W. 1117; 103 Tex. Crim. 60; 1926 Tex. Crim. App. LEXIS 83 (South Western Reporter)

Butler v. State

Opinion of the Court

LATTIMORE, Judge.

The conviction was for burglary in Criminal District Court of Dallas County, with punishment fixed at three years in the penitentiary.

In an affidavit in proper form appellant signifies a desire to have this appeal dismissed in order that he may accept the sentence of the court below. The request is granted. The appeal is dismissed.

Dismissed.
